Asking to board last, and why it was the best decision of the day

Requested at the gate rather than in the family boarding group, so the cabin was already settled. Crew had no issue with it and asked for nothing in writing. The meal service arriving 25 minutes in was the only hard part.

Family boarding is offered early, which sounds helpful and is the opposite of it. Early boarding means the longest possible time in a confined space with people filing past, overhead bins slamming and no way out. We asked at the gate desk instead, before boarding opened, whether we could go on at the very end. The answer was yes without any explanation needed.

The difference on board was immediate. Everyone was seated, the aisle was clear, and the walk to the seat took fifteen seconds rather than five minutes of standing still. Noise cancelling headphones went on at the seat and stayed on through the safety demonstration and the taxi, which is the loudest and least predictable part of a short flight.

Access details, as at Jun 2026

Late boarding: available on request at the gate, no documentation asked for.

Hidden disability lanyard: recognised at the airport, not something cabin crew referred to.

Quiet space: none airside at this terminal. The prayer room was empty and nobody minded.

What we would do differently: decline the meal service in advance and bring the food. It is the one part of a short flight nobody warns you about, because for most people a tray of food is a welcome interruption rather than an unasked for one.
